    IMPRESS VENTURES LIMITED 2003-05-01 ASX-SIGNAL-G

    HOMEX - Perth

    +++++++++++++++++++++++++
    Impress' wholly owned subsidiary, Springfield Oil and Gas Limited,
    has entered into a farmin agreement with Victoria Petroleum NL on the
    onshore Cooper Basin permit PEL 104.

    PEL 104 covers 1,069 square kms and is located immediately adjacent
    to the Tirrawarra Oil field, Australia's largest onshore oil field
    with estimated reserves of 70 million bbls and 340 billion cubic feet
    of gas. Also adjacent is the Fly Lake Oil and Gas field and the
    permit surrounds the Callabona oil discovery. In August 2002 the
    Sellicks 1 well located 30 kms south of PEL 104 flowed 2,160 barrels
    of oil per day.

    Impress considers the permit is highly prospective for both gas and
    oil in both the Permian and Jurassic sequences that are highly
    productive in the Cooper/Eromanga Basin.

    Impress' initial study of the Block has outlined in excess of ten
    prospects and leads that are anticipated to require only further
    minor evaluation to become drillable.

    The initial proposed work program over the coming twelve to fifteen
    months will be to reprocess 1350 kms of existing seismic data, record
    150 kms of seismic followed by the drilling of two wells.

    Under the terms of the Agreement Springfield will contribute 25% of
    the initial work program to earn a 12.5% interest in PEL 104. The
    estimated cost of the program is A$4.2 million. After the initial
    program Springfield will contribute to further exploration at its
    working interest rate (12.5%).

    Impress is pleased to be involved in exploring this highly
    prospective block and will follow with interest the current drilling
    program in the South Australian Cooper Basin of up to 10 wells by
    Beach Petroleum Limited, Cooper Energy NL and Stuart Petroleum
    Limited. Any success in this drilling program will upgrade the
    prospectivity and focus attention on any adjacent areas such as PEL
    104.

    Impress expects the exploration program to commence with seismic
    recording in the second half of 2003.
